Output ac65a32a56a15e7e4bb0a00342bebb97539d7e34cab6030fab00bea3d1c336a9:2

value
2989536510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 571a4168603cdd74c9519f6b4b94ab6e9d380705 OP_EQUALVERIFY OP_CHECKSIG
address
18wZExHsdYR9nyyXNR47xH4DuJ3BY2X5j1
transaction
ac65a32a56a15e7e4bb0a00342bebb97539d7e34cab6030fab00bea3d1c336a9
confirmations
501985
spent
true